Raffaello Sorbi: Master of historical realism and genre scenes
Biography
Raffaello Sorbi (1844-1931) is a renowned Italian painter known for his genre scenes and detailed historical compositions. Born in Florence, he studied at the Academy of Fine Arts and quickly gained recognition for his exceptional talent in capturing elegance and emotion in his works. His paintings, often inspired by the Italian Renaissance and Antiquity, are marked by meticulous realism and great technical finesse.
Style and influence
Sorbi is renowned for his masterful use of light and colors, as well as for his compositions rich in detail. His art is inspired by the academic tradition but stands out through a sensitivity that humanizes his characters and brings his scenes to life. He excels in the depiction of costumes and historical interiors, transporting the viewer through the ages.
Iconic works
Among his most famous works are "A message of love", "The Roman dice player" And "The Sailor's Return". His paintings are appreciated for their warm and narrative atmosphere, offering a vivid insight into the daily life of the eras he depicts.
